While staying in Iowa City we went to find a local pool hall. TCB was first on the list. Great atmosphere and the staff are amazing. It was a Tuesday night so pool was free. The pool tables could use some love but overall a great place to have a drink and shoot some pool.

Great place to go to play pool. There's usually a table open or opening up soon. The drinks are good and they usually have some good drink specials going on. Not overly crowded like some of the bars downtown can get on the weekends, but still attracts a decent crowd.

It's a nice clean environment, that seem to always have open tables. But with the tables costing $4 per 30 minutes, and beers $5 a piece it seems a bit expensive for a college bar. Avoid it if you are on a budget, but it's a nice place if you are looking to avoid the crowds, and have some cash to burn.
